French · January 28, 2022

Meilleur Moyen De Résoudre Une Erreur De Troncature S’est Produite Lors De La Tentative De Redimensionnement

Arrêtez de perdre du temps avec des erreurs informatiques.

  • Étape 1 : Téléchargez et installez ASR Pro
  • Étape 2 : Lancez le programme et suivez les instructions à l'écran
  • Étape 3 : Redémarrez votre ordinateur pour que les modifications prennent effet
  • Obtenez les meilleures performances de votre ordinateur avec ce logiciel - téléchargez-le et réparez votre PC maintenant.

    Cet article est destiné à vous aider si vous rencontrez une erreur de troncation lorsque vous essayez de réduire quelque part un message d’erreur.

    Je comprends très mal SQL, quelqu’un peut-il me donner une explication plus complète (ou des liens) sur ce que signifie exactement cette exception ?

    30819f300d06092a864886f70d010101050003818d00308189028181008942f81b3ae99e5f66dbc92cb971366f513c056e0bd6557c021058f6892d3a648230959c95378969f6dcb63046431fc0d39799789d307f96c811ae3836e43075e8cf21af84ce84f1e9c68773c9fbf03149f40248797a92562d55698dc7dce9f840bad0dfb47ccb982a2f015461cd5d38a3d6d75b349ce0bd89e3535ee8091ce70203010001

    Arrêtez de perdre du temps avec des erreurs informatiques.

    Votre ordinateur vous pose problème ? Êtes-vous en proie à des écrans bleus, des erreurs et une lenteur générale ? Eh bien, ne vous inquiétez plus! Avec ASR Pro, tous ces problèmes appartiennent au passé. Ce logiciel innovant résoudra rapidement et facilement tous les problèmes liés à Windows, afin que votre PC puisse fonctionner à nouveau comme neuf. Non seulement il corrige les erreurs courantes, mais il protège également vos fichiers contre la perte ou les dommages dus aux attaques de logiciels malveillants, aux pannes matérielles ou à la suppression accidentelle. Donc, si vous cherchez un moyen rapide et facile de remettre votre ordinateur en état de marche, ne cherchez pas plus loin que le ASR Pro !

  • Étape 1 : Téléchargez et installez ASR Pro
  • Étape 2 : Lancez le programme et suivez les instructions à l'écran
  • Étape 3 : Redémarrez votre ordinateur pour que les modifications prennent effet

  • Et ma taille VARCHAR habituelle est de 330, donc l’exception suivante est levée :

    SQLException : une erreur de troncature s’est produite. traversé en essayant de réduire VARCHAR ‘30820276020100300d06092a864886f70d0101010500048202603082025c’ jusqu’à la période 330.

    (Notez que le VARCHAR indiqué dans le message d’erreur est différent entre les mains du VARCHAR que j’essaie de coller, je ne sais pas pourquoi)

    Compte tenu de ces dimensions, un seul mètre de mes données ne peut pas aller au-delà de VARCHAR tel que votre organisation le rencontre.

    une erreur de troncature a été rencontrée en essayant de réduire

    Lors de la préparation pour SSCCE, j’ai réalisé que j’avais fait un oubli en plaçant les données au mauvais endroit. XD

    Bonjour

    J’ai un emoji InCHI associé à une longueur VARCHAR avec 1000,
    et bien que j’aie créé une base de données avec plus de 200 structures sans aucun problème, maintenant, chaque fois que j’essaie d’ajouter une structure innovante, une visite très similaire à celle qui donne l’erreur 22001 :

    ERREUR 22001 : Tentative de réduction de VARCHAR ‘InChI=1S/C34H30O8S/c1-22-17-19-26(20-18-22)43-34-30(42-33( 38&’) est une erreur de troncature si la longueur est de 1000.
    Sous org.apache.derby.iapi.error.StandardException.newException(Source inconnue)
    Sous org.apache.derby.iapi.types .SQLChar.hasNonBlankChars (Source inconnue)
    sur org .apache.derby.iapi.types.SQLVarchar.normalize(source inconnue)
    vers org.apache.derby.iapi.types.SQLVarchar.normalize(source inconnue)
    vers org.apache.derby.impl .sql.execute.DMLWriteResultSet.getNextRow Core (source inconnue)
    pendant org.apache.derby.impl.sql.execut e.InsertResultSet.open (source inconnue)< br> pendant org. apache.derby.impl.sql.GenericPreparedStatement.executeStmt (source inconnue)
    à org.apache.derby.impl.sql. GenericPreparedStatement.execute(Source inconnue)
    Cause : java.sql.SQLException : Tentative de réduction VARCHAR “InChI=1S/C34H30O8S/c1-22-17-19-26(20-18-22) 43-34 -33 (42-33(38&’ à 1000 distance.
    sur org.apache.derby. impl.jdbc. SQLExceptionFactory.getSQLException(source inconnue)
    sur org.apache.derby .impl.jdbc. SQLExceptionFactory40.wrapArgsForTransportAcrossDRDA( source inconnue)
    Cause : java.sql.SQLDataException : erreur de troncation lors de la tentative de restriction de VARCHAR ‘InChI=1S/C34H30O8S/c1-22- 17-19 – 26(20-18-22) 43- 34-30(42 -33(38&’)), vous pouvez donc obtenir la hauteur 1000.
    dans org.apache.derby.impl.jdbc.SQLExceptionFactory40.getSQLException(source inconnue)
    dans org.apache.derby .impl.jdbc.Util.generateCsSQLException (source inconnue)
    sur org.apache.derb y.impl.jdbc.TransactionResourceImpl.wrapInSQLException (source inconnue)
    sur org.apache.derby.impl.jdbc .TransactionRes ourceImpl .handleExc eption (Source inconnue)
    sur org.apache.derby. impl.jdbc.EmbedConnection.handleException (source inconnue)
    par org.apache.derby.impl.jdbc.ConnectionChild.handleException (source inconnue)
    situé dans org.apache.derby.impl. jdbc.EmbedStatement.executeStatement(source inconnue)
    à org.apache.derby.impl.jdbc.EmbedPreparedStatement.executeStatement(source inconnue)
    qui peut org.apache.derby.impl.jdbc. EmbedPreparedStatement.executeUpdate(source inconnue)
    sur chemaxon.jchem.db.UpdateHandler.execute(UpdateHandler.java:2248)
    sur com.im.df.impl.db.dao.jchem .AbstractJChemDao$UpdateHandlerImpl.insert (AbstractJChemDao.java:303)
    Cause : org.springframework.dao.DataIntegrityViolationException : une erreur de troncation concernant la compression aide VARCHAR ‘InChI=1S/C34H30O8S/c1-22-17-. 19-26 (20-18-22) 43-34-30 (42-33(38” jusqu’à longue distance 1000.; SQL[]; Erreur de troncature lors des repas vers VARCHAR ‘InChI=1S/C34H30O8S/c1 – 22 -21- 19-26(20-18-22)43-34-30(42-33(38&’) pour obtenir réellement la longueur 1100. ; l’exception imbriquée est généralement java.sql.SQLDataException : tout en lançant pour réduire VARCHAR ‘InChI =1S /C34H30O8S/c1-22-17-19-26(20-18-22)43-34-30( 42-33 (38 &’ à des millions de longueurs.
    Dans org.springframework.jdbc.support .SQLErrorCodeSQLExceptionTranslator. doTranslate(SQLErrorCodeSQLExceptionTranslator.java:228)
    Dans org.springframework.jdbc.support.AbstractFallbackSQLExceptionTranslator.translate(AbstractFallbackSQLExceptionTranslator.java:72)
    Dans com.im.df.impl.db.dao.jchem .AbstractJChemDao$UpdateHandlerImpl.insert(AbstractJChemDao.java:313)
    dans com.im.df.impl.db.dao.DFDAoSupport.insert(DFDAoSupport.java:118)
    sur com.im. df.impl .db.dao.DFDAoWrapper.insert(DFDAoWrapper.java:66)
    sur com.im.df.impl.db.DBEntityDataP roviderImpl.doInsertRow(DBEntityDataProviderImpl.jav a:354)
    sur com. im.df.impl.db.DBEntityDataProviderImpl.access$5(DBEntityDataProviderImpl.java:294)
    dans com.im.df.impl.db.DBEntityDataProviderImpl $3.doInTransaction(DBEntityDataProviderImpl.java:285)
    dans la section Web .springframework.transaction.support.TransactionTemplate.execute(TransactionTemplate.java :128)
    concernant com.im.df.impl. db.DBEntityDataProviderImpl.insertOrFindRow(DBEntityDataProviderImpl.java:281)
    à com.im.df.impl.db.InsertionHandler.doInsertData(InsertionHandler.java:307)
    à com.im. df.impl.db.InsertionHandler.doInTransaction(InsertionHandler.java:267)
    jusqu’à org.springframework.transaction.support.TransactionTemplate.execute(TransactionTemplate.java:128)
    sur com. im.df.impl.db.DBSchemaDataProviderImpl.insert(DBSchemaDataProviderImpl.java:204)
    sur le com.im.ijc.core.api.actions.InsertRowAction$3.phase1InRequestProcessor(InsertRowAction.java:420)
    sur com .im.commons.progress.BackgroundRunner.processTheTask(BackgroundRunner.java:126)
    vers com.im.commons.progress.BackgroundRunner$1.run(BackgroundRunner.java:90)
    vers org.openide . ! . ! util.RequestProcessor$Task. run(RequestProcessor.java:577)
    [catch] sur org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:1030)

    Parfois, je peux éviter l’erreur en définissant quelques éléments d’un atome afin qu’il ne soit pas toujours à 100 % du disque dur. Cependant, je peux à peine ajouter quelques structures dont j’ai besoin. Tous contiennent des “petites molécules” de plusieurs centaines de poids ou moins.

    Lorsque je fais défiler les entrées de la colonne InChI en mode normal, beaucoup de “AuxInfo=” est visible à côté des données InChI=, ce que j’espère souvent ne pas avoir remarqué avant – où est-ce que ça prend vraiment si longtemps ? le temps d’apparaître depuis longtemps ?

    une erreur de troncation s'est produite lors de la réduction

    Merci

    Barbara

    Le déclencheur créé avant l’expansion du lustre en fer forgé VARCHAR avec ALTER TABLE ne reconnaîtra pas vraiment la nouvelle taille et après cela cessera de fonctionner avec :
    ERREUR 22001. Une erreur de troncature peut s’être produite lors de l’application pour compresser VARCHAR ‘012345
    678901234567890123456789001234567890′ durée 30.

    CRÉER un biseau (
    element_id ENTIER NON NULL,
    altered_id VARCHAR(30) NON NULL,
    kiosque SMALLINT NON NULL STANDARD 0,
    HORODATAGE NON NULL
    );
    0 lignes insérées/mises à jour/supprimées
    ij> – créer un stimulus pour la table
    CRÉER UN DÉCLENCHEUR mytrig
    Onglet APRÈS LA MISE À NIVEAU ACTIVÉ
    LIEN NOUVEAU COMME NEWT VIEUX COMME VIEUX
    POUR CHAQUE LIGNE DB2SQL MODE
    Groupe d’onglets UPDATE tab.counter = CASE WHEN (oldt.counter < 32767) THEN (oldt.count
    e + 1) SINON 1 FIN
    WHERE ((newt.counter est nul) ou peut-être un absolu (oldt.counter = newt.counter))
    Et newt.element_id paven tab.element_id
    Et newt.altered_id est similaire à tab.altered_id ;
    0 lignes insérées/mises à jour/supprimées
    ij> – Changer la table à manger pour développer la colonne
    EDIT TABLE tab EDIT modified_id SET DATA TYPE rows varchar(64);
    0 ajouté/mis à jour/supprimé
    ij> – envoyer des données
    coller les valeurs de l’onglet arrière (99, ‘012345678901234567890123456789001234567890’,1,CURRE
    NT_TIMESTAMP);
    1 Brièvement ajouté/mis à jour/supprimé
    ij> – mettre à jour et produire tous les problèmes
    Update-Tab-Set-Timets = CURRENT_TIMESTAMP où ELEMENT_ID = 99 ;
    ERREUR 22001. Une erreur de troncature s’est produite lors de la tentative de coercition de VARCHAR ‘012345
    678901234567890123456789001234567890′ de longueur 30.
    java.sql.SQLDataException : erreur de troncation lors de la tentative de compression de V
    ARCHAR ‘012345678901234567890123456789001234567890’, cependant . Longueur.
    À org.apache.derby.impl.jdbc.SQLExceptionFactory40.getSQLException(SQLE
    xceptionFactory40.java:79)
    Voir org.apache.derby.impl.jdbc.Util.generateCsSQLException(Util.java:256)

    sur org.apache.derby.impl.jdbc.TransactionResourceImpl.wrapInSQLException
    (TransactionResourceImpl.java:391)
    Sous org.apache.derby.impl.jdbc.TransactionResourceImpl.handleException(Tr
    ansactionResourceImpl.java:346)
    Sous org.apache.derby.impl.jdbc.EmbedConnection.handleException(EmbedConne
    action.java:2269)
    Sous org.apache.derby.impl.jdbc.ConnectionChild.handleException(Connexion

    Obtenez les meilleures performances de votre ordinateur avec ce logiciel - téléchargez-le et réparez votre PC maintenant.

    A Truncation Error Was Encountered Trying To Shrink
    Pri Popytke Szhat Proizoshla Oshibka Usecheniya
    Er Is Een Afbreekfout Opgetreden Bij Het Verkleinen
    Ett Trunkeringsfel Patraffades Vid Forsok Att Krympa
    Podczas Proby Zmniejszenia Wystapil Blad Obciecia
    Si E Verificato Un Errore Di Troncamento Durante Il Tentativo Di Riduzione
    Se Encontro Un Error De Truncamiento Al Intentar Reducir
    축소하는 동안 잘림 오류가 발생했습니다
    Beim Verkleinern Ist Ein Abschneidefehler Aufgetreten
    Foi Encontrado Um Erro De Truncamento Ao Tentar Reduzir